@Matthew420 @Countryboyjvd1971 both have great ideas. I might add this little tip. Try getting an intake fan inside the room so this will be constant fresh air coming into your grow room, then get a piece of 6" duct cut in on the ceiling of your grow room and into your attic, seal it up, attach carbon filter to the end of the 6" pipe and your done. Cheap and simple. It will naturally rise out because well, heat rises.

Hope I could be of help. I try to do things budget tight and simple :+1::call_me_hand: grow on and happy new year btw

Also throw a bunch of r12 or r32 or whatever type of insulation on your attic ceiling, it will prevent any change to your heat loss because of the hole in your house.

I started with 2) 300 watt light led
I started at 36 inches and found that about 24 inches was where my girls liked it and I did ad a third 300 watt light for veg so I’d say start some where around 24 inches and see how your girl doif they stretch too much lower them if them don’t stretch at all raise them a bit
I actually started my light way to close and stunted my girls a little they had no reason to grow towards the light but realized it early and once I raised them my ladies perked up and stretched their legs a bit
I’m in prefliwer now and my lights are about 14" off the tops for flower I added 2) 400 watt lights on either end of my box

If your closet doesn’t have some sort of window or vent leading outside, you can leave the door to the closet most of the time. You can also put a standing fan or whatever in front of the door way. The fan will suck in air from within your house and blow it into your closet hence promoting some kind of exchange in the air.

But you gatta keep a close eye on your Temps and RH.

I just read your reply, if your renting I would advise don’t put a hole in there lol. I’d suggest moving the grow near a window and get an attachment for your duct to exhaust out the window. The clamp your carbon filter “in-line” with your exhaust. So anything going outside will smell nothing like cannabis. Idk just an idea. Then damage to the house is prevented :+1::v:
